*The Bamon's faction of the APP went to court yesterday and won.*
Their plea was that Bamon is the authentic chairman of the party in Rivers state and not Wokekoro.
They told the court that since Wokekoro isn't the state party's authentic chairman, the candidates he presented for the LGA election in the state are invalid because a mere usurper can not present candidates for election.
